Transaction e35c5373193ec8a2fc963eaa7807099314edffc8ccb7d30a448c953c658378be

1 Input
2 Outputs
  • e35c5373193ec8a2fc963eaa7807099314edffc8ccb7d30a448c953c658378be:0
  • value  378019
    address  34y7CiNdfV5hZatg51vfXZ45J3d7gKGc9Z
  • e35c5373193ec8a2fc963eaa7807099314edffc8ccb7d30a448c953c658378be:1
  • value  12843563
    address  3E7VudgFi98eT55XxckGkLrttzC4ETHgEb